Choosing a Treadmill For Your Home Gym<br><br>A treadmill at home gym has numerous benefits. It allows you to tailor your workout routine to meet your fitness goals and personal preferences.<br><br>Before you buy a treadmill know your fitness requirements and goals. This will help you choose which type of treadmill is right for you, including its motor power or incline options.<br><br>Treadmills for all fitness levels<br><br>When choosing the best treadmill for your home gym, consider your fitness goals and the available space. In line with your fitness goals, you might want to select one equipped with advanced features, such as adjustable incline settings, or built-in speakers that allow you to listen to music. These features can keep you motivated and assist you achieve your fitness goals.<br><br>Treadmills can offer a range of health benefits for anyone who incorporates them into their routine of exercise. These benefits include increased stamina, endurance and strength. They can also improve your cardiovascular health and help you shed weight. They can help you prevent heart disease and high blood cholesterol. A treadmill at home is beneficial for those who are unable to go running outside due to weather conditions or work schedules.<br><br>Beginners can start out with a treadmill with motors that range between 2.0 and 2.5 horsepower (HP). This will allow you to walk or jog at a pace that is comfortable. If you're a veteran runner or athlete you may consider a treadmill with more horsepower. This will allow you to exercise at a higher speed and perform more intense exercises.<br><br>Many treadmills come with an air conditioner that keeps you cool while you work up a sweat. Certain models also feature USB charging ports so that you can keep your devices charged as you work out. The best treadmills for runners will also have a cushioned deck as well as ergonomically designed handles to ease stress on your joints.<br><br>Treadmills for beginners<br><br>Before you start shopping around for treadmills, take the time to visit a fitness equipment store in person and test out models you are considering. This will allow you to test the machine's stability and comfort, as well as determine if it meets your needs. Many manufacturers provide videos or virtual demonstrations which allow you to observe how the treadmill operates and get a better idea of its features without the need to visit the showroom.<br><br>Whatever your age, whether you're an experienced or beginner athlete, it's essential to select a treadmill that has sufficient power to meet your desired level. A motor power of 2.0 to 2.5 HP is ideal for those who are just beginning their journey and prefer walking or light jogging speeds. However, experienced runners and athletes will want a higher engine horsepower to allow them to run at their maximum speed.<br><br>In addition to motor power, the type of incline of a treadmill will impact your workout. If you're a beginner the treadmill with a 0 to a two percent incline will give you the natural outdoor running experience and help lessen the strain on joints. Once you are comfortable on the treadmill you can add different training. You can achieve this by increasing the speed or the incline.<br><br>Another factor to be aware of is how easy it is for the treadmill to move around and then put away when it is not in use. Some treadmills have built-in wheels for transport, while others have hydraulic lifting systems. The capacity to store and transport a treadmill will have a major impact on the overall price and the possibility of it fitting into your home gym.<br><br>It's a good idea to examine the workout options on any treadmill you're contemplating buying. Some brands have exercises that vary in intensity of the workout, the incline, and intervals to keep you interested and motivated throughout your workouts.<br><br>You'll see better results when you add an element of variety to your workouts.
